PHP 定时任务获取微信 access_token

Posted 知其黑、受其白

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了PHP 定时任务获取微信 access_token相关的知识,希望对你有一定的参考价值。

阅读目录

阐述

最近开发微信公众平台,公众号调用各接口时都需使用 access_tokenaccess_token 是公众号的全局唯一接口调用凭据,开发时需要进行妥善保存。

access_token 有效期为 7200 秒 ,重复获取将导致上次获取的 access_token 失效。

由于微信对获取 access_tokenapi 调用次数做了限制,建议开发者全局存储与更新access_token,频繁刷新 access_token 会导致 api 调用受限,影响自身业务。

那么有什么好的解决 access_token 存储和刷新的办法呢?

我的办法是:
计划任务定时刷新获取 access_token,然后将 access_token 保存到服务器本地,保存方式可以是文件、数据库或缓存中。

下面我使用 php 来获取 access_token,并保存到本地文件中。
建立一个 access.php,代码如下:

$url = 

以上是关于PHP 定时任务获取微信 access_token的主要内容,如果未能解决你的问题,请参考以下文章

(实用篇)PHP定时任务获取微信access_token

PHP定时任务获取微信access_token的方法

Spring中定时任务@Scheduled的一点小小研究

php获取微信基础接口凭证Access_token

PHP取微信access_token并全局存储与更新

微信开发怎么获取access